
Burnt Cinnamon
Burnt Cinnamon is a genuinely dark Red from Benjamin Moore. Our real-world data shows it is a primary choice when homeowners need to anchor a room without demanding the spotlight. Below, you'll find 1 examples of this shade in actual homes along with suggested color relationships.

Burnt Cinnamon in Real Rooms
Burnt Cinnamon has a low LRV of 9.09 — it absorbs light and reads as a genuinely dark, enveloping color. Grouped in the Red family, the photos below show it applied in a house.
